Ski Resort "La Menkoi"
In what appears to be a Street Fighter field trip, M. Bison, Vega, and Balrog all (attempt to) enjoy themselves in the snow. Sodom, Bishamon and his dog appear to have taken residence, while Sasquatch hangs out from the ski lift.

